>From e4849b01fec4494057728d1aa3a165ed21705682 Mon Sep 17 00:00:00 2001
From: =?UTF-8?q?Jonas=20=C3=85dahl?= <jad...@gmail.com>
Date: Mon, 11 Jun 2018 23:47:02 +0200
Subject: [PATCH 1/4] libvncserver: Add API to add custom I/O entry points

Add API to make it possible to channel RFB input and output through
another layer, for example TLS. This is done by making it possible to
override the default read/write/peek functions.

>From c9131a78878a785c3de21e9d49521d7b68400ad7 Mon Sep 17 00:00:00 2001
From: =?UTF-8?q?Jonas=20=C3=85dahl?= <jad...@gmail.com>
Date: Mon, 11 Jun 2018 23:50:05 +0200
Subject: [PATCH 2/4] libvncserver: Add channel security handlers

Add another type of security handler that is meant to be used initially
to set up a secure channel. Regular security handlers would be
advertised and processed after any channel security have succeeded.

For example, this, together with the custom I/O functions allows a
LibVNCServer user to implement TLS in combination with VNCAuth. This is
done by adding a single channel security handler with the rfbTLS (18)
with a handler that initiates a TLS session, and when a TLS session is
initiated, the regular security handler list is sent.

>From 2a77dd86a97fa5f4735f678599cea839ba09009c Mon Sep 17 00:00:00 2001
From: Christian Beier <i...@christianbeier.net>
Date: Sun, 9 Aug 2020 20:11:26 +0200
Subject: [PATCH 3/4] libvncserver/auth: don't keep security handlers from
 previous runs

Whyohsoever security handlers are stored in a variable global to the
application, not in the rfbScreen struct. This meant that security
handlers registered once would stick around forever before this commit.

>From 641610b961a732bb68f111536ebf8c42be20f05b Mon Sep 17 00:00:00 2001
From: =?UTF-8?q?Jonas=20=C3=85dahl?= <jad...@gmail.com>
Date: Wed, 16 Sep 2020 17:35:49 +0200
Subject: [PATCH 4/4] zlib: Clear buffer pointers on cleanup (#444)

The pointers to the buffers were freed, and the size fields were set to
0, but the buffer pointers themsef was not set to NULL, when shutting
down, meaning the next time used, NULL checks would not tell whether the
pointer is valid. This caused crashes ending with
